Definition

Imperceptible refers to something that is so slight or subtle that it cannot be easily perceived or detected.

Sample Sentences

  1. The changes in the landscape were so gradual that they felt almost imperceptible.
  2. She moved with an imperceptible grace that captivated everyone in the room.
  3. Despite his efforts to communicate, her disappointment remained imperceptible to him.
  4. The imperceptible shift in temperature hinted at the coming storm.
  5. As he listened closely, he could hear the imperceptible whispers of the wind through the trees.
